magmaguard3 Posted September 1, 2008 Share Posted September 1, 2008 Taken for Granted. Three words that can describe a large percentage of my Runescape "career". I started playing Runescape in late 2005. In those days, you would go just north of varrock to pk, search the forums to find items you wanted to buy or people who wanted to buy the items you were offering. You could buy an item for 150k, and then go the bank on the other side of the town you were in, and sell to a guy buying for 200k. Easy 50k right there. I would walk past the Barbarian Village totally clueless about what lied deep under. I remember going through the tutorial island, while making other accounts, skipping all the instructions, and now that I look back. What fun it would be just to go back. Go back to the time, when there was no bank in Lumbridge castle, or Grand Exchange or bounty Hunter. I look back on those times and think, "Wow, I really took those things for granted." I wasn't much of a pker. Whenever I tried pking, the people I would fight would just run away from the fight, and there was no ditch to stop them. I was f2p and didn't really think much of pking. Too me, it was just a waste of money. More loss than gain. Everytime I went into the wild, I would be barraged by spells and arrows. Most of the time resulting in me losing an average of 50k or more per pking trip. But if I went back now, I would pk as much as possible. I know the Pk update is coming, but due to RWT factors I doubt it will ever be the same as the old pking system. I also wish I could go back to the time, where I could ask my friend for some money and he could give me it. If I went back now, I would enjoy every minute of those "I'm Quiting" drop parties and any trade that had more than 30k in my favor with the trade. Those are some of the many things I took for granted. What do you take for granted now? What did you take for granted back then? Ps: if there's any threads already like this you can just lock this.
